Vegetarian Sushi Grain Bowl with Edamame

A deconstructed sushi bowl featuring cauliflower rice, crispy baked tofu, and edamame with cucumber, avocado, and pickled ginger in a tangy soy-sesame dressing.
Ingredients
Serves 3
- 200g cauliflower rice
- 180g shelled edamame
- 150g firm tofu, pressed and cubed
- 150g cucumber, diced
- 1 medium avocado, sliced
- 30g pickled ginger
- 2 tbsp low-sodium soy sauce
- 1 tbsp rice vinegar
- 1 tsp sesame oil
- 1 tsp sesame seeds
- 1/4 tsp wasabi paste
- 1 sheet nori, cut into thin strips
Method
-
Step 1: Preheat oven to 200°C/400°F. Press tofu for 10 minutes using paper towels to remove excess moisture. Cut into 2cm cubes and toss with 1 tsp sesame oil. Bake on a lined tray for 20-22 minutes until golden and crispy on edges, flipping halfway through.
-
Step 2: While tofu bakes, steam or boil edamame according to package directions until tender, about 5 minutes. Drain and let cool slightly. Meanwhile, prepare cauliflower rice by pulsing raw cauliflower in food processor until rice-sized, or use pre-riced cauliflower.
-
Step 3: Whisk together soy sauce, rice vinegar, remaining sesame oil, and wasabi in a small bowl until combined. The wasabi should create a slight heat but remain spreadable.
-
Step 4: Divide warm cauliflower rice among three bowls. Arrange edamame, crispy tofu cubes, cucumber, and avocado slices in sections over the rice. Top with pickled ginger and nori strips.
-
Step 5: Drizzle the soy-sesame dressing over each bowl and sprinkle with sesame seeds. Serve immediately while tofu is still warm, or at room temperature.
-
Step 6: For meal prep, store components separately and assemble just before eating to maintain texture contrast between crispy tofu and fresh avocado.
